Kusasalethu update_389 employees brought safely to surface
Harmony Gold Mining Company Limited advises that 389 of the 486 employees working underground at the company’s Kusasalethu gold mine near Carletonville when a fire broke out this morning (Sunday, 22 February 2015) have been brought safely to surface.
Specially trained rescue teams continue their efforts to rescue the remaining employees.
The fire has now been contained. It is believed to have started during maintenance work on a bulk air cooler on 75 level, some 2 300 metres below surface, at around 09:40.
All operations at the mine, other than those related to the rescue have been suspended.
Further information will be released as this becomes available.
